我有一个带有一些可选字段的表单。在数据库中,这些字段被设置为接受NULL。如果某些字段为空,下面的代码将抛出错误。你能帮我解释一下避免这种情况的最佳方法是什么吗?我考虑的唯一解决方案是将vars设置为‘’if is only ()。, NOW())"; $dateRequest = $_POST['dateRequest
newUser = new User();因为如果一个实体有很多属性,我必须花费大量的时间从请求中获取每个变量但我总是会犯这样的错误:
Expected argument of type \"array\", \"null\" given at property path \"roles\"."我<em
有没有办法为使用@Value注释的模型下的字段提供默认值。例如:class Book { List<String> authors;在上面的模型中,Jackson将authors从json有效负载反序列化为null,将authors设置为null,但我希望author使用[]作为默认值,而不是null。我知道下面